Step 1: Initial Assessment
Our team will arrive at your property within 60 minutes to assess the damage and find out the best course of action.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and find out the extent of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ak and develop a plan to stop it. Our team will also take photos and document the damage for insurance purposes.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using state-of-the-art equipment, our team will remove up to 2 inches of standing water from your property. We’ll use a combination of truck-mounted and portable extractors to ensure the removal of all standing water. We’ll also use specialized equipment to remove water from behind walls and under floors. Our team will work tirelessly to ensure the removal of all standing water, including hidden moisture.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been removed, our team will focus on drying and dehumidifying your property. We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and drying equipment to ensure the removal of all moisture from your property. We’ll also use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ify behind walls and under floors. Our team will work closely with you to ensure that your property is dry, safe, and ready for reconstruction.

Emergency Water Extraction Cost In Rhinebeck, NY
The cost of Emergency Water Extraction in Rhinebeck, NY,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. We’ll provide a free estimate after assessing the damage. Our team will work closely with you to ensure that you understand the costs involved and what you can expect from our services. We’ll get the water out and your home restored quickly, without breaking the bank.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Emergency Response | $500 – $2,500 | The severity of the damage and the number of hours required to respond. |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water to be removed.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the drying and dehumidification required. |
| Reconstruction and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the reconstruction and restoration required. |
| Specialized Equipment and Materials | $500 – $2,000 | The type and quantity of equipment and materials required. |
| Travel and Labor Costs | $500 – $2,000 | The distance and time required to travel to and from the job site. |
The prices listed above are estimates and may vary depending on the specifics of your case. We’ll provide a free estimate after assessing the damage.
